Ah, behold, the wondrous world of battery storage solutions! But wait, do we really need another parametric battery box? The answer is a resounding “Yes!” (Well, maybe not everyone, but hey, a good battery box is always a plus).
Battery organizers are a rite of passage for every self-proclaimed maker out there. It's like a hallowed tradition, right up there with printing that famous boat, a mysterious 3-lettered cube, and an adorable, articulated octopus (who doesn't love those little guys?).
Now, I may not be a rocket scientist or a 3D printing guru, but after exploring countless models that just didn't cut it, I thought, "Hey, why not give it a shot?" And so, with a touch of whimsy and a dash of determination, I present to you:
The Ultimate Parametric Battery Box!
(Cue applause and fanfare)
Sure, it's not a cosmic revelation or a world-altering invention, but it does have some nifty tricks up its sleeve. This OpenSCAD model conjures a magical box and a snug lid that'll hold all your batteries. And when I say all, I mean all. Seriously, I threw in every battery type I could find, so good luck trying to stump it with some obscure, hard-to-pronounce battery.
But wait, there's more! In my quest to make this the ultimate battery organizer, I added a sprinkle of user-friendliness and a hint of customization. You can tweak this baby to fit your battery needs, 'cause let's face it, we all have that one quirky battery that just doesn't quite fit in.
So, my fellow battery enthusiasts, if you've ever felt like the odd one out with your peculiar taste in batteries, fear not! The Not-So-Humble Parametric Battery Box is here to save the day (or at least keep your batteries neatly organized). Embrace the whimsy and let this little box bring order to the battery chaos in your life. Happy printing!
Picture this: an infinite battery haven capable of embracing every battery breed in existence. No discrimination against AA, AAA, or those quirky, hard-to-remember button cells – they all find solace here.
Now, listen closely, dear adventurers, as your path to battery nirvana unfolds:
UltimateParametericBatteryBox.scad file.F6 shall render it before your very eyes. Stand in awe as your masterpiece materializes, then wield your enchanted wand and transform it into STL reality with a triumphant F7.Embark upon this epic journey, and may your batteries forever rest in glorious harmony within the embrace of the Ultimate Parametric Battery Box – a testament to the union of creativity, technology, and a dash of 3D-printed magic.
Ah, alas, a caveat: OpenSCAD's customizer limitations! Fear not, for we shall conquer this minor obstacle with a touch of coding finesse. Behold, the hallowed domain where vectors hold the power to sculpt the battery list. Simply edit or append to your heart's content, and let your customizations soar!
/* [Batteries] */
// ["name", "nRows", "nCols"]
Cylinders = [
["AA", 6, 4],
["AAA", 8,3],
];
// ["name", "nRows", "nCols"]
Buttons = [
["CR2032", 1, 10],
["SR44", 1,8],
];
// ["name", "nRows", "nCols"]
Rectangles = [
["9V", 1, 5],
];
Unveiling a battery extravaganza! We've meticulously cataloged every battery known to humankind, including those long-forgotten relics that time almost left behind (looking at you, Bazooka batteries).
Here's the secret to our spatial symphony:
Now, imagine this: the box itself shapeshifts like a chameleon, adjusting its dimensions to accommodate the grandest stack of modules in width and length. It's like magic, but better – it's the future of battery box engineering.
Prepare to witness the spectacle, my friends, where batteries align and stacks ascend, all in the name of immaculate organization. The Ultimate Parametric Battery Box – making your battery-storage dreams a reality, one module at a time.

And lo, the repository where this marvel resides awaits your discovery on the sacred grounds of sourcehut. Venture forth and unveil the inner workings of this wondrous creation!
Hats off to MeltinPlastic for sparking the inspiration behind this creation!
The author marked this model as their own original creation.